千万级规模:高性能网络架构实战与策略

5星 · 超过95%的资源 需积分: 50 64 下载量 26 浏览量 更新于2024-07-21 3 收藏 1.09MB PDF 举报
本文档分享的是一个关于千万级规模高性能、高并发网络架构的经验分享,由INTO100沙龙于2015年11月21日在梦想加联合办公空间举行。主讲人为卫向军,他具有丰富的背景,曾任职于微软、金山云和新浪微博,现担任三好网CTO,专注于在线教育领域的技术发展。 在沙龙中,卫向军首先阐述了架构的本质,指出架构不仅仅是技术堆砌,而是在战略和战术层面上平衡需求与挑战的关键。他强调,面对千万级的用户量,虽然单机的处理能力强大,但要考虑海量数据存储、高并发推送和复杂业务场景带来的压力,这些挑战使得千万级规模的网站设计并非轻而易举。 卫向军分享了他在新浪微博的经历,包括整体架构的设计、大型网站系统架构的演变、正交分解法在解决技术难题中的应用、多级双机房缓存策略,以及分布式服务追踪系统的实施。这些技术细节展示了如何通过合理的架构设计来应对高并发和大数据流量,确保系统的稳定性和性能。 他提醒听众,千万级规模的网站设计时,需重视数据量的增长和业务场景的复杂性,同时在战术上保持冷静,不被绝对的数量级吓倒。架构设计的核心在于理解问题和目标,以及如何通过架构来解决问题,而不是单纯追求技术指标。 此外,卫向军还引用了Uber的例子,说明即便是看似简单的接单服务,背后的数据处理和并发控制也是极其复杂的。整个分享旨在帮助听众深入理解高性能和高并发网络架构的设计原则和实战策略,为相关领域的技术实践提供有价值的参考。 通过这篇文章,读者可以学到如何在实际项目中处理大规模并发、数据存储和系统扩展的技术与管理经验,这对于IT专业人士尤其是网络架构设计师来说,是一次难得的学习和启发的机会。